Pray for Unity, Peace of Nigeria at Eid-al Fitr, Uko Nkole urges Abia Muslim Community

By Augustine Akomas. 23 May, 2020.

I have urged the Muslim community in the state to see the period of Eid-el Fitr as a moment of sober reflection and pray for the unity, peace and progress of the Nigeria nation.

2.) I gave this charge  when the Muslim Community, led by the Chief Imam of Abia, Sheikh Ali Ukiwo paid me a courtesy call at my Ozu Abam country home today, Friday May 22, 2020 stressing that there is urgent need to pray for God's divine intervention especially in this period of COVID-19 pandemic.

3.) While felicitating with all Muslim faithful in Abia for the successful completion of the Ramadan fast to mark the Eid-el Fitr celebration coming up next week, I prayed to Almighty Allah to bring more joy, peace and prosperity on the blessed occasion of Eid-al Fitr celebration.

"I wish you and all other Muslim faithful a very happy celebration and I want to thank you for this courtesy visit and therefore,  urged the Muslim community to use this period of fasting as a moment of sober reflection and pray for the unity, peace, progress and God's divine intervention especially this period of covid-19 pandemic which is ravaging the world."

4.) Earlier in his speech, the Abia Chief Imam applauded me for my open door policy, as well as the existing cordial relationship with the people, while describing me as a grassroots political leader.

5.) Further, Sheikh Ali outlined the various captivating qualities of Hon. Nkole, ranging from humility, tolerance, sincerity and  uprightness, pointing out that the aforementioned traits have distinguished me and endeared many as a political office holder.

" We have come today to familiarize ourselves with you. You are the only federal lawmaker that responds to peoples calls and SMS notwithstanding the status, your humility, kind gestures and political narratives across and beyond your federal constituency endeared us to you hence, why we Muslim community in Abia decided to come and pay you this courtesy call", he added.

6.) The highlight of the visit was a section of special prayer by the Chief Imam, for me, asking Allah to bless, protect and lift me higher in my future political endeavors.

7.) Meanwhile, the Chief Imam's delegation comprised his wife and the Women's leader, Muslim community in Abia, Hajia Saadat Ali, Alhaji Jimoh Raifiu,  Leader Yoruba Muslim community, and Idris Mohammed, Abia Muslim Community Youth leader.
